Bentley Continental GT Gumball 3000

Fabspeed Motorsport was featured in the August issue of Luxury Auto Direct magazine with a 2004 Bentley Continental GT. This car was prepared by Fabspeed in accordance with Team Darkcyd Racing for the Gumball 3000. Notable features on this GT include our Maxflo T304 stainless steel downtubes and 2ndary catbypass pipes combined with a custom ECU upgrade which boasts 691BHP/996 ft-lbs of torque to the crank, up from 551BHP/480 ft-lbs of torque. A set of Savini 22” wheels with a carbon fiber lip were custom built specifically for this GT. Check out the editorial in Luxury Auto Direct and watch the video.
